About Shanghai Innovation Institute
Shanghai Innovation Institute (上海创智学院) is a unique cross-university collaborative platform. Key features:
- Multi-school Collaboration: Students maintain enrollment at their home universities (SJTU, Fudan, ECNU, Westlake, etc.) while receiving joint training
- Industry Connection: Strong ties with industry partners
- Flexible Training: Customized research directions based on student interests
- Resource Sharing: Access to resources across multiple institutions

FAQ
Q: Do I need publications to apply? A: No. Hands-on experience and genuine interest matter more than publication count.
Q: What’s the typical PhD duration? A: Depends on your home university’s policy (typically 4-5 years in China).
Q: Can international students apply? A: Yes, but you’ll need to meet the admission requirements of the partnering Chinese universities.
Q: What programming languages should I know? A: Python is most common in our lab, but we care more about your ability to learn than your current stack.
